Betty Benson Pounds, born May 14, 1923 in Forrest City, Arkansas, went to be with the Lord on September 24, 2018. Betty was crowned Miss Arkansas in 1940. When asked what her talent would be for the Miss America Pageant, she responded, “my looks, of course.” In the end she performed a solo jitterbug wearing an altered man’s tuxedo. She was a true Southern lady and will be greatly missed. Betty married Russell Steven Pounds, Sr. during World War II. They moved from Arkansas to Winter Garden after the war ended.
